In English

A Motion Capture System Based on Natural Interaction Devices

George Fahim
Göteborg : Chalmers tekniska högskola, 2012. 57 s.
[Examensarbete på avancerad nivå]

This thesis investigated the feasibility of building a simple and affordable motion capturing system. A pre-study was made to understand the potential uses and benefits of Natural Interaction based devices and accordingly, the Kinect sensor was used as an input device to the system. The implementation of the system was based on a client/server model. The client implemented in C++, was responsible for fetching the skeletal tracking data from the Kinect sensor, and the server, which resided in two different animation programs, implemented in Python and was responsible for making the skeletal data comprehensible to the animators who are the users of the system. The server program was extended to allow the capturing, recording, and retargeting of the motion data acquired through the sensor. The communication between the client and server was based on the Open Sound Control protocol. Furthermore, the system was tested for both functionality and usability by a sample from the target users.

Nyckelord: Motion capture, Kinect, Natural Interaction, 3D Animation, Autodesk Maya, Autodesk Motionbuilder, C++, Python, OSC

